On Oct. 19 the Central Committee of China's ruling Communist Party approved a document called "Decision on Major issues Concerning the Advancement of Rural Reform and Development", which will take China into the next, irrevocable stage of its evolution into a fully capitalist economy, but it will also cause the biggest mass migration in history, collapsing the already fragile social balance of the country.
The reform passed 30 years ago, allowed millions of farmers to to farm their plots for a profit. This was viewed as the start of China's stunning economic boom. However, ownership of the land remained with he state, and farmers had to renew their licenses every 30 years. Selling was forbidden. Now, given the disparituy between urban and rural incomes and the rising unrest in the countryside, the Governent is allowing the trading of peasents' leases and extending terms beyond 30 years. This frees up hundreds of millions of rural Chinese, already treated as second class citizens, to head for the big city, seeking their piece of the Chinese Dream.
